harmonious soul
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"harmonious soul"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e a person who embodies peace, balance, and a sense of unity within themselves or with others. Example: "She has a harmonious soul, always bringing calm and positivity to those around her."

FAQs
What does it mean to have a "harmonious soul"?
Having a "harmonious soul" suggests a state of inner peace, balance, and ethical integrity. It implies that the different aspects of one's being are working together in unity.
When is it appropriate to use the phrase "harmonious soul"?
The phrase "harmonious soul" is most appropriate in philosophical, spiritual, or artistic contexts where you want to convey a sense of deep inner peace and balance.
What are some alternative phrases to "harmonious soul"?
You can use alternatives like "peaceful spirit", "balanced essence", or "serene inner self" depending on the specific nuance you want to convey.
How does having a "harmonious soul" relate to ethical behavior?
In some philosophical traditions, having a "harmonious soul" is seen as essential for ethical behavior. It suggests that when one's inner self is balanced and at peace, they are more likely to act justly and virtuously.
